Ready-to-bake cookies that taste like cookies, not chemicals
To say I'm not a baker would be like saying childbirth is somewhat uncomfortable. But I also happen to be a major baked goods addict, which means lot and lots (and lots and lots) of store-bought cookies and cakes make their way into my house.

So needless to say when the opportunity to review Ice Box Bakery's ready-to-bake cookie dough became available I practically dislocated my shoulder from raising my hand so quickly.

Ice Box Bakery cookie dough is as close as I'm ever going to get to making cookies from scratch. Given that the all the ingredients are natural, with no artificial colors, flavors or preservatives, I'm totally cool with that. The cookie dough comes packaged wrapped in parchment and all you need to do is slice and bake.

I made the Classic Sugar cookies, the Deluxe Chocolate Chip, and Double Dutch chocolate, three of the seven flavors which also includes a gluten-free option. My son and I both loved the Double Dutch chocolate cookies the best, but they were all really delicious and far superior to the big brands on the shelves.

Now all I have to do is get used to that chemical-free, wholesome natural ingredients taste. Unfortunately for my waistline, I'm up for the challenge.--Betsy
